This story was cute and spicy. The fake relationship was cute. Amma was adorable.
I picked this book up specifically because it had demisexual representation. I’ve been looking for representation of me. This was good. I think the way the character was built up in the first half worked. Then having a good explanation was nice. I really enjoyed Rachel’s introspection after learning about the term.
Why was there a picture of single white woman on the cover? Just seems a really odd choice for a book that has representation
